History

The early Georgian manor of Liston Hall was constructed in about 1730 and its tranquil hilltop position is approached over a private drive of about one–third of a mile from Liston Church. The house was unusual in design, in that the main central building had four identical sized wings attached via curved corridors to the four corners of the house. The main central part of the house was demolished in 1952 following its military use during World War II. All that remains now is The Gentlemen’s Wing and The Old Ballroom Wing. The Gentlemen’s Wing has retained the name Liston Hall, and is Grade II Listed; The Old Ballroom has, fortuitously, escaped Listing and enjoys both peace and privacy.
The property


The Old Ballroom is a delightful Georgian country house providing a rare and charming country retreat. In brief, the well-presented and light accommodation, comprises: An entrance hall, drawing room with open marble fireplace, a well-designed fitted kitchen which opens into the spacious garden/dining room, as well as a ground floor bedroom with an ensuite shower room and its own independent entrance making it ideal for guests. On the first floor there are wonderful panoramic views and original features including wall paintings and deep cornicing.

There are 2 first floor bedrooms as well as a recently fitted bath/shower room. In addition there is a small shower room that currently provides a home office. Outside


There is an impressive approach to The Old Ballroom along a long drive leading to the private grounds of the property. There is a parking area infront of the double garage and the established gardens lie to the rear of the property. Amounting to about 0.86 acres they enjoy a south westerly aspect and form an important feature. A paved terrace and colourful sunken garden adjoin the rear of the house giving way to an expanse of lawn interspersed with a superb selection of trees. In addition, there is a small orchard, a concealed outbuilding providing a useful footprint, as well as a summerhouse which is currently used as a home office with power and light connected.
